PASAJE RIVAS

Shopping mall

The most emblematic place in Bogotá to buy crafts. With its Turkish bazaar look, it is the first commercial center in Bogotá, founded in 1893. You can find objects of popular culture such as wooden horses, tejo and rana games, but also leather cases, baskets, ruanas, hammocks, mochilas, carrieles paisas... A nice popular atmosphere, but you can find nicer and finer things in the artisanal galleries of Carrera Séptima. Avoid going down beyond Carrera 10, the neighborhood is not safe.

EMERALD TRADE CENTER

Jewelry

Colombia is the world's leading emerald producer and Bogotá is the main trading center for this precious stone, extracted from the Muzo and Chivor mines in particular. The Emerald Trade Center is home to a hundred specialized stores, workshops and trading rooms. Prices are attractive (easily 30% cheaper than in France) and jewelry is sold with a certificate of authenticity. Other stores in the surrounding streets, and stone sellers on the sly Plazoleta del Rosario, in front of the building (refrain!).

MERCADO DE LAS PULGAS DE SAN ALEJO

Braderie brocante et puce

This flea market is located in a parking lot, just a few steps from the Torre Colpatria, and will appeal to bargain hunters who will be able to find antiques, handicrafts and a variety of products, furniture, dishes, records, bicycles... Don't forget to bargain. For second-hand books (some of them in French), you can find them in this area, on the sidewalks of the Séptima, and a little further, on the side of the Parque Santander, in specialized stores (vinyls too).
